ISTA Personnel Solutions South Africa - we are a global BPO company, partnering with a USA-based client in the Hospice Healthcare sector, who is seeking a Inbound Customer Service Representative to work PST hours (Pacific Time).

We are looking for empathetic individuals with excellent English communication skills, a warm and engaging phone presence, and the patience to provide compassionate support to patients and families.

PLEASE NOTE:

  • Working Hours: This role requires you to work 5 day rotating shifts - PST hours, Monday - Sunday (2 rest days in-between)
  • Work Environment: This is a remote role for South African Citizens only.
  • Internet Requirements:Afixed fibre linewith a minimum speed of25 Mbps (upload & download)and the ability to support awired Ethernet connectionis mandatory.Applicants without a fixed fibre line cannot be considered.
  • Power Backup:Areliable power backup solutionis required to manageload shedding and power outages.Applicants without a power backup cannot be considered.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Manage all aspects of the patient intake process, including establishing and maintaining positive relationships with customers and referral sources.
  • Respond to customer requests and concerns promptly and professionally.
  • Handle insurance verification and authorization processes.
  • Schedule appropriate staff to meet with patients and families to discuss hospice services in a timely manner.
  • Coordinate hospital discharges and general admission processes.
  • Perform data entry tasks, keeping all admission tracking logs up-to-date.
  • Sophisticated with exceptional English communication skills
  • Ability to display empathy and patience when addressing customer concerns.
  • Minimum of one year experience in a customer service role, dealing with customers over the telephone or in person.
  • Computer literate (Word, Outlook)
